South Dakota School of Real Estate

South Dakota requires 116 hours of pre-license real estate education to qualify for your real estate exam. 

But not to worry! 

South Dakota School of Real Estate teamed up with Global Real Estate School to offer both online and “live” training. This allows you to easily fulfill your 116 hours.

You can take the first 100 hours of study on any mobile device, which will cover the National portion of the exam.

The remaining 16 hours will be done in-classroom to cover state-specific information for South Dakota real estate laws.

Take note, however, that this course is more on the expensive side. It costs around $1,000. 

If you’re on a tight budget, you might want to consider another school.

If you’re willing to spend that money, then you’ll love how convenient, informative, and easy the whole course is.

South Dakota Online Real Estate School FAQS 

Now that’s we’ve given a brief overview of our top 4 online real estate schools, it’s time to answer some FAQs!

Can I get a real estate license online in South Dakota?

You can take the pre-licensing lessons online. However, the exams need to be taken in person.

What are the requirements for an online real estate school in South Dakota?

  • Be at least 18 years of age
  • Have a high school diploma or GED
  • Must not have a real estate license that has been revoked in the last 2 years
  • 116 hours of pre-licensing education courses

Is it better to take real estate classes online or in-person?

This really depends on your preferences. Online classes offer a lot of convenience and flexibility. Classroom options, on the other hand, allow you to interact more with your instructors and be able to ask questions in real-time.

How much does an online real estate school in South Dakota cost?

It depends on the school you choose and their offers, but we’re looking around the $100 to $1,000 range. Luckily, online schools allow you the option to spread out your classes to lighten the load.

How long does an online real estate school in South Dakota take?

The state of South Dakota requires 116 hours of pre-license real estate education before you are allowed to take the exam.

I’ve done the pre-licensing course. What do I need to bring with me to the state licensing exam?

  • 2 forms of identification with your signatures
  • A copy of your Course Completion Certificate
  • Your confirmation number (the confirmation number is given to you when you make the exam reservation).
